Output 3d796076d05787e605c43006be9f1981366c8dc38c78c42b9311cb749b5b5094:0

value
4416500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d352e421b90e207ac4bf0b58cd55e33071609e OP_EQUAL
address
3KztDwjHiaFmysUqxxec1c8EoWFCSXqFCJ
transaction
3d796076d05787e605c43006be9f1981366c8dc38c78c42b9311cb749b5b5094
confirmations
407439
spent
true